Real Madrid vs Levante Live Score and Live Stream

Preview

Real Madrid played Levante at the La Liga of Spain on May 12. The match kicked off 19:30 UTC. Real Madrid won 6-0.

Ferland Mendy scored the first goal on the 13th minute of the game followed by goals from Karim Benzema and Rodrygo.

Real Madrid (also known as Real Madrid CF or Real Madryt) and Levante (commonly referred to as Levante UD or UD Levante) meet again 3 years after the La Liga match which ended in a draw 3-3. Real Madrid are aproaching the match after a defeat from Atletico Madrid on May 8.

Levante, on the other hand, are approaching the match in a good mood after claiming a 2-1 win in La Liga against Real Sociedad, however, Levante have been performing poorly in defense lately as they have been conceding goals for 5 consecutive matches now.

Head-to-head

Real Madrid and Levante have met 5 times since September 2019. Real Madrid have won twice, 1 match ended in a draw while Levante have also won twice. The most recent match between them took place on August 22, 2021 at the La Liga of Spain which ended in a draw - 3-3. Real Madrid have scored 9 goals in these 5 head-to-head matches in total while Levante have scored 8. So, overall, Real Madrid and Levante have almost identical head-to-head record against each other in their recent history.

Recent Form

Real Madrid have lost to Atletico Madrid in their previous match while Levante have won Real Sociedad in their previous match. Overall, Real Madrid have won 13 of their last 20 matches, losing 5 and drawing 2, while Levante have won 6 of their last 20 matches, losing 10 and drawing 4.

Real Madrid have won 4 times (3-1 against Manchester City on 4th of May, 4-0 against Espanyol on 30th of April, 1-3 against Osasuna on 20th of April and 2-3 against Sevilla on 17th of April) and lost twice (1-0 against Atletico Madrid on 8th of May and 4-3 against Manchester City on 26th of April) in their most recent 6 matches.

Levante have won 3 times (2-1 against Real Sociedad on 6th of May, 1-4 against Granada CF on 17th of April and 2-0 against Villarreal on 2nd of April), lost twice (2-3 against Sevilla on 21st of April and 2-3 against Barcelona on 10th of April) and drew once (1-1 against Valencia on 30th of April) in their most recent 6 matches.
